Most new divers limit themselves to about 60 feet. The idea is not to go deeper because it is possibly more interesting, but rather to learn about the area so that you know what to expect. From there, make a plan which safely gets you there and back.
I have had great dives shallower than 20 feet and been down as deep as 125. I enjoyed all but one. In the first case, there were a host of fish and other creatures just off of the dock in Palau which were fun to photo. In the second, we were looking at a deep tunnel which comes out into the ocean. We dropped through quickly; exited and then continued to a fairly shallow depth in comfort and safety. But we went through a planning exercise and used good computers.
